CaseChat Overview and Summary

The case of *Mosef and Mosef (No 3)* concerned an application for interim property provision. The dispute was before Foster J of the Federal Circuit Court of Australia.

The primary legal issue before the court was the determination of costs associated with an interim property provision application.

Foster J ordered that the husband pay the wife's costs of and incidental to the application for interim property provision filed on 10 July 2015. This order excluded the wife's costs of her appearance on 24 July 2015. Additionally, the husband was ordered to pay the costs of and incidental to the present costs application. These costs were to be agreed upon by the parties within two months of the court's orders, or assessed by the court if agreement could not be reached.
